Two shot in paramilitary-style attacks
Two men are recovering in hospital in the North this morning after being shot in the legs in separate paramilitary-style punishment attacks last night.
The first incident happened at Ballyaire Drive in the New Mossley area of Belfast, when a 35-year-old man was shot in the leg yesterday evening. A gang of youths threw stones at police who arrived at the scene.
A 39-year-old man was also shot in both legs last night outside a social club on the Silverwood Road in Lurgan, Co Armagh.
